Manhattan View Hotel

37-35 21st Street
Long Island City, New York 11101
2.4 miles from International Center of Photography
More hotels near this hotel


Directions from Manhattan View Hotel to International Center of Photography


More Long Island City Landmarks Near Manhattan View Hotel

Columbia University Depression (0.6 miles)
Mount Sinai Hospital Of Queens (1.0 miles)